Brands Ride 'Bacha Hai Tu Mera' Wave: Dhurandhar Trend Becomes New Communication Language
•
The line "Bachcha hai tu mera" from Dhurandhar, delivered by Rakesh Bedi, became a viral internet sensation.
•
Brands and institutions are leveraging this trend for meaningful communication, moving beyond simple humor.
•
Delhi Police used the trend to deliver road safety messages, making civic communication relatable.
•
Emcure Pharmaceuticals adapted the line to promote mental well-being, sparking conversations on an important topic.
•
PeeSafe integrated the trend seamlessly to promote its toilet sanitizer, aligning product, emotion, and trend.
